Garden Decking | Garden & Outdoor Ronseal Ronseal Decking Oil Natural – 2.5L

£20.33

Garden Decking | Garden & Outdoor Ronseal Ronseal Decking Oil Natural – 2.5L

SKU: MSCNEH3684504-2772TQFW Categories: , ,